Brazos High School’s Elijah Arnaut had a great day of LD debate at the Needville UIL tournament. He ended the day with a 3-1 record after he got eliminated in the octofinals.
The Brazos FFA and Agricultural Science teams competed at the Bell County Youth Fair last week. The following are the placings from the teams: Vet Science 2nd Place (Cheyenne Michalsky, Denise Hauer, Kady Schneider and Elliot Harnage), Cheyenne Michalsky 2nd High Individual; Wool Judging 3rd Place (Sophia Vykukal, Jackson Vykukal, Maggie Richardson, Blair Warren, and McKenna Stroud), Sophia, 3rd High Individual, Jackson Vykukal 4th High Individual; Livestock Judging (Saley Speckmaier, Ariel Chaney, Jeffrey Offord and Reid Warr).
The Brazos High School debate team earned their ticket to the state CX debate tournament. Kade Vasquez and Hayden Smith placed 3rd at district and will be the state alternate. Fabian Castillo and Alexandria Taylor placed 1st. The state tournament is during spring break.

Walk Across Texas officially started Jan. 28. This eight-week program is an excellent way to get fit and mobile. Students, teachers, and their families will be challenged to move and become more active each week. Over the next eight weeks, healthy habits will be formed which could potentially increase quality of life and a healthier lifestyle. This program allows fun and fitness to unite.
